Muga Aro Rioja 2006

Dense, inky violet in the glass. Cherry compote, anise, sassafras and exotic potpourri on a heavily perfumed nose — the 200% new oak announces itself through a deep vanilla undercurrent. Broad and coating at first, the dark fruit opens up with air, a lively mineral thread eventually cutting through the weight and lending the finish unexpected lift. For all that oak and primary fruit, the finish is strikingly long and, given the sheer body, impressively nimble. A 70% Tempranillo, 30% Graciano blend that remains very much a work in progress. Give it a decade and revisit.
